World Heritage record

Canaima National Park is spread over 3 million ha in south-eastern Venezuela along the border between Guyana and Brazil. Roughly 65% of the park is covered by table mountain (tepui) formations. The tepuis constitute a unique biogeological entity and are of great geological interest. The sheer cliffs and waterfalls, including the world's highest (1,000 m), form a spectacular landscape.

Selection criteria

This property was inscribed under the following World Heritage Convention criteria.

(vii)Superlative natural phenomena or areas of exceptional natural beauty and aesthetic importance.
(viii)An outstanding record of Earth’s history, geological processes or significant landforms.
(ix)Outstanding ecological and biological processes in the evolution of terrestrial, freshwater, coastal and marine ecosystems.
(x)The most important natural habitats for in-situ conservation of biological diversity.
